The rep point system has its advantages and disadvantages - it's not black and white, it's non-dual :D

Alot of its positive and negative sides you have already mentioned. A big problem with it is that alot of people - including me - looked at reputation points as a way to see who is a credible source and trying to get more of it. Both of these are very limiting.

I would suggest reforming the system. I have talked about one option in the thread about deleting rep points and I still think it's a good system:

Quote

I have a suggestion to resolve the "but rep points don't show quality" issue: find the common reasons people upvote certain posts/topics (because they agree, think it's insightful or funny...) and have separate buttons for these. With this, you can enforce the values of this forum because anything that can't be rewarded with these buttons and therefore won't get much attention. But with this, joke and non-insightful threads (Enlightenment Jokes, Enlightenment One-Liners, Share With Us Your Art, etc.) will die and the forum will get hyper-serious. [comment: we could add a "funny" and "beautiful" buttons to solve this] So even this option has its pros and cons and self-defeating from a certain perspective. #MuchNonDual.

 

I suggest adding agree, insightful, funny and beautiful buttons. You can suggest other ones too.

With this system, you could add the 1-4 reaction(s) a person gets below their profile picture but this could also cause people to assume things about other forum members.

I also support adding more subforums and creating chat rooms (maybe with audio as well). The latter will make people less likely to use other platforms to talk which is a huge interest of moderators and Leo.
